The Importance of Google Algorithms
Google's algorithms are complex mathematical formulas that help the search engine determine which websites should appear at the top of its search results pages.
These algorithms take into account hundreds of different factors, including the quality of your content, the relevance of your keywords, the number and quality of your backlinks, and the overall user experience of your website.
Given the importance of Google's algorithms in determining your website's ranking, it's crucial to stay up-to-date with the latest changes and trends.
By understanding how Google's algorithms work, you can tailor your content and website design to improve your visibility and attract more organic traffic to your site.

1. Conduct Keyword Research
The foundation of any effective SEO strategy is keyword research. By identifying the keywords and phrases that your target audience is searching for, you can optimize your content and increase your chances of appearing in the top search results.
To conduct keyword research, you can use tools like Google Keyword Planner or SEMrush to identify relevant keywords and analyze their search volume and competition level.
Focus on long-tail keywords that are more specific and targeted, as they tend to have less competition and higher conversion rates.
2. Optimize Your Content
Once you've identified your target keywords, it's time to optimize your content.
Make sure that your content is well-written, informative, and engaging, and that it includes your target keywords in strategic locations, such as the title tag, meta description, header tags, and body text.
It's also important to focus on the user experience of your website. Ensure that your website is easy to navigate, visually appealing, and mobile-friendly.
The better the user experience of your site, the higher the chances that visitors will stay on your site and engage with your content.
3. Build High-Quality Backlinks
Backlinks are one of the most important factors that Google's algorithms use to determine the authority and relevance of your website.
By building high-quality backlinks from reputable websites in your niche, you can increase your website's ranking and attract more organic traffic to your site.
To build high-quality backlinks, you can reach out to other websites in your niche and offer to guest post or collaborate on content.
You can also participate in online communities and forums related to your industry and include links to your website in your signature or bio.

5. Monitor Your Analytics
To track the success of your SEO strategy and measure your website's performance, it's important to monitor your analytics regularly. Tools like Google Analytics can help you track your website's traffic, bounce rate, time on site, and other important metrics.
By analyzing your website's performance, you can identify areas where you need to improve and adjust your SEO strategy accordingly.
For example, if you notice that your bounce rate is high, you may need to improve the user experience of your site or optimize your content to better match the intent of your target audience.

Google Algorithm Hacks - FAQs
What is the most important factor in Google's algorithms?
The most important factor in Google's algorithms is high-quality content that meets the search intent of the user.
How often do Google's algorithms change?
Google's algorithms are constantly evolving, and the search engine makes hundreds of changes to its algorithms each year.
Can I use black hat SEO tactics to improve my website's ranking?
No, using black hat SEO tactics can result in your website being penalized or even banned from Google's search results.
How long does it take to see results from SEO?
SEO is a long-term strategy, and it can take several months to see significant results. However, by following best practices and staying consistent, you can gradually improve your website's ranking and attract more organic traffic to your site.
Can I improve my website's ranking without backlinks?
While backlinks are an important factor in Google's algorithms, it is possible to improve your website's ranking through other tactics, such as optimizing your content, improving the user experience of your site, and leveraging social media.
What is the best way to optimize my content for Google's algorithms?
To optimize your content for Google's algorithms, focus on creating high-quality, informative, and engaging content that meets the search intent of your target audience. Include your target keywords in strategic locations, such as the title tag, meta description, header tags, and body text, and make sure that your content is easy to read and understand.
